** The Mazda repair market serving Madelia, MN, is characterized by its reliance on the nearby Mankato service ecosystem. Within Madelia itself, there are no shops that advertise or demonstrate specialized, dedicated Mazda expertise for the complex systems listed. The local shops are competent for general maintenance (oil changes, brakes) but lack the specific training, proprietary software, and frequent hands-on experience required for advanced Mazda diagnostics. The competition for true Mazda specialists is therefore concentrated in Mankato, approximately a 30-minute drive from Madelia. This market is of moderate competitiveness, featuring one primary dealership (Kuehn Motors) and several high-quality independent shops that cater to the import car market. Pricing follows a standard tier: dealership labor rates are at a premium, followed by the specialized independents, with general repair shops being the most affordable but least specialized option. For Madelia residents, the choice often comes down to the specific need: dealership for warranty work and complex electronic issues, an independent like Car Clinic for trusted general and advanced repair, and a performance shop like Mankato Auto Performance for enthusiast-focused vehicles.

While Madelia itself has limited dedicated dealerships, several highly-regarded independent auto repair shops in town and in nearby communities like Mankato and St. James are experienced with Mazda vehicles. Look for shops that are ASE-certified and specifically mention Japanese makes or Mazda in their service listings for the best expertise.
Labor rates in Madelia are often more competitive than in major metro areas, which can lead to overall lower repair bills. However, for specialized parts, local shops may need to order them, which can add a day for shipping. It's always wise to get a written estimate upfront to understand the parts and labor breakdown.
Given Minnesota's harsh winters, Mazda owners commonly face issues related to road salt and cold, including premature brake corrosion, battery failure, and suspension component wear. For older Mazda models, rust prevention for the undercarriage is a critical local service to seek regularly.
For routine maintenance (oil changes, brakes, tires) and most repairs, a qualified local Madelia shop is convenient and cost-effective. For very complex computer/diagnostic issues, warranty work, or specific recall repairs, you may need to visit the nearest Mazda dealership, which is located in Mankato.
The prevalence of gravel country roads in the area means you should have your air filters checked and changed more frequently due to dust. Additionally, the seasonal switch between winter and all-season tires makes tire rotation, balancing, and alignment checks especially important to maintain handling and safety on rural routes.
